INTC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2022 in Review

2,481 of the 6,222 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Intel (INTC) for Q4 2022, worth a combined $67.5B — up 4.2% from $64.8B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 236 funds opened new INTC positions and 163 closed out — a net gain of 73 holders — while 789 added to existing stakes and 1,273 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$340M. The largest seller was Amundi, cutting an estimated $355M.
